Hillier is a community located in Prince Edward County, Ontario. Established in 1823, it was named after Major George Hillier, British Army officer and military secretary to Sir Peregrine Maitland from 1818 to 1828.

Wellington is an unincorporated place and community in Prince Edward County in eastern Ontario, Canada. It has a population of 1,932 according to the 2016 Census. Wellington is situated 8 km east of Hillier.
